JUVE Comment
This respected patent attorney firm is very visible with its approach geared largely towards litigation. Unlike many competitors on the patent attorney side, the firm is active in pharmaceuticals and mobile communications suits to an equal degree. With this strategy, it will be able to play a role in the UPC system. In pharmaceuticals proceedings, the patent attorneys were as busy as ever litigating in opposition and nullity suits for generics manufacturers as well as originators. They are also visible in infringement proceedings, for instance for Teva in connection with drospirenone. Molnia and his IT/telecoms team are very active on the side of NPEs – more for Unwired Planet now than for IPCom. Despite the move of a salary partner to a Munich competitor, the filing practice, which is well positioned in Munich and offers a broad technical spectrum, remains the basis for excellent litigation work. On balance, the practice even grew.

Practice
Patent prosecution with clear specialties in pharmaceuticals/medical technology and electronics/telecoms. Extensive activity in opposition and nullity suits and infringement proceedings.
Clients
Mobile communications litigation for IPCom and Unwired Planet; Biogen regarding Tecfidera; Teva against Bayer regarding drospirenone; various opposition and nullity suits for Maylan, Fresenius Medical Care; filing for Amgen, Biogen, Ebay, Krones.
